Correct Math
Correct Math is a mathematical game where you can test your knowledge in addition and subtraction of numbers. You will be offered three answers to the math question and you will need to click on the correct result. The time to think about the result is short. Be fast and accurate. Earn as many points as you can in this math brain game.
